A private evaluation of adhd is usually conducted by a specialist psychiatric psychologist, psychologist or specialist nurse. Only these healthcare professionals in the UK are qualified to diagnose ADHD. They will ask questions about your current symptoms and take note of any previous experiences. They will also look at your family history and any other mental health issues that you may have. It is crucial to be honest about your symptoms, since they could impact how the diagnosis is made.

In addition to assessing your current symptoms, the healthcare professional will also evaluate your condition in accordance with the DSM V criteria for ADHD. The assessment will ask questions about hyperactivity or inattention. You should research the symptoms of ADHD to understand the types of questions you'll be asked. It's also a good idea to note down the symptoms you experience, so that you'll be prepared when your therapist asks questions.

The healthcare professional will review the results with you following the test. They'll either confirm or deny your diagnosis of ADHD or explain why they don't think you are a candidate for this condition. They might also suggest that another diagnosis would better explain your symptoms.

If you are diagnosed with ADHD, the psychiatrist will create a customized treatment plan that includes therapies and medications. This can be done via phone, videoconference call or in person. In the case of medication the psychiatrist will talk about your treatment options and prescribe the right dosage for you. Medications for ADHD may cause side effects, so you should talk to your doctor about the risks and benefits of each medication. For example, methylphenidate can cause insomnia and high blood pressure. These drugs can also result in dependence, so it's essential to be aware of their use. Ask your doctor to prescribe you a lower dose of methylphenidate or to switch to a different drug in case you are concerned about the potential side effects.

In most instances, a neuropsychologist's initial appointment will begin with a short interview to find out the way your child is functioning. During the interview, the examiner will ask questions about your child’s development from conception to birth, their early life, and their medical history. This information will help the examiner determine the most appropriate tests for your child.

A comprehensive ADHD assessment could consist of one or more standardized behavior rating scales. These scales are based on research that compares the behaviors of those with ADHD to those of people who do not have adult add adhd - Haim official website -. These questionnaires can also be used by a physician to determine if there is any co-existing disorders, like anxiety or depression.

Once the neuropsychological assessment is completed, you'll be scheduled for feedback sessions to discuss your findings. The session usually takes place on a different day than the test, and could last up to a half-day. This is an important stage in the process and you'll want to take your time to examine the results.

Following the session, you'll receive an evaluation report in a letter format that you can email to your family doctor. The report will explain the results of the assessment and offer suggestions for your child's treatment. In the majority of cases treatment, it will consist of the use of a combination of medication and behavioral therapy.
